BODY MASSAGE

Ayurvedic massage is known as abhyanga.The word ‘abhyanga’ is composed of two Sanskrit words, abhi and anga. Abhi means ‘towards’ and anga, in one of its meanings, refers to ‘movement’.Abhyanga is a synchronized massaging of the body towards the direction of the movement of arterial blood.In practical terms it means massaging the body in the direction of the body hair.The scientific reason for this protocol may be to increase the blood flow towards the most distal parts of the body and avoid overwhelming the heart through increased venous return if the massage is done towards the heart,or in other words, in the direction opposite to that of the body hair.Abhyanga not only prepares the body for panchakarma, but also helps to mobilize the dosha from the periphery toward the core in order to get them eliminated through the body orifices. The Vata dosha is particularly pacified by Abhyanga but even Pitta and Kapha can be pacified using different massage mediums like ghee and herbal powders respectively.Warm oil is the best solution for Vata which is overseeing vitality for solid body and psyche, Abhyanga oil kneads starts profound recuperating inside cells.

PIZHICHIL

Pizhichil Treatment in Ayurveda, is a combination of oil massage and heat treatment. This therapy was mostly used by Maharajas in the olden days, and popularly known as treatment for aristocrats.A gentle, synchronized massage of up and down is carried out on all parts of the body other than the head are subjected to this treatment. The patient should lay on the treatment table and two to four trained therapists perform the massage under the supervision of a physician. It is administered in seven standard positions, so that no area of the body is left uncovered.Here, cloth dipped in lukewarm medicated oil is squeezed over the patient’s body uniformly and then the oil rubbed smoothly over the body of the patient by masseurs on either side. The session may take 1 hour including continuous oil pouring over the body, then rubbing and stimulating the skin using hands and special cotton cloths. Special caution has to be taken for the patient’s head should not get sweat during the treatment. A cloth is tied over the forehead of the therapy taker to prevent oil from getting into the eyes.This is a highly rejuvenating treatment.

KIZHI

Kizhi Ayurveda treatment is a type of massage performed using small satchels containing herbal powders, herbs, rice or sand. Depending upon the type of material used, kizhi is classified as, PodiKizhi that uses dry powdered herbs, ElaKizhithat uses raw herbs mainly leaves and roots, NavaraKizhi that uses special Navara Rice and ManalKizhi that uses sand particles.The term Kizhi means “Bundle” in malayalam. Kizhi( Potali massage) is a massage therapy mainly aims to enhance and protect the health and wellness of the whole body and purifies and rejuvenate the body, mind and soul.Kizhi Ayurveda Treatment mainly provides heat for aggravated vata and vata kapha conditions. Aches and pains associated with joints and muscular skelton are caused by aggravation of vata. The heat generated in kizhi help to pacify the aggravated vata thus reliving the associated pain immediately more over the enhanced blood supply due to hot fomentation helps to recover from muscular pain. HERBAL STEAM BATH

The term 'swedana' is used in Ayurvedic medicine to describe treatments which involve sweating. In Ayurveda Swedana is used to relieve excess doshas from the body, establishing a state of balance which promotes general health.The Word Swedana is derived from the Sanskrit word Swid, which means 'to sweat". According to the principles of Ayurveda, sweating releases toxins from the body, promoting general health. Sweating can also be used to create dosha or body type imbalances, especially when combined with herbs with target specific doshas. In order for a swedana treatment to be effective, the practitioner must first assess the patient's dosha type to determine the best mixture of herbs.The steam treatment is carried out in conjunction with an oil massage to maximize the benefits. The oil is selected according to the patient's body type by requirement of the doctors. The oil will seep into body during a 40 minute or 100 minute body massage prior to the steam treatment. The patient is then placed in Ayurvedic steam bath, into which is piped steam generated using a mixture of water and other herbs.

SIRODHARA

Shirodhara is an amazing, unique body therapy from the ancient natural medical system Ayurveda. Shirodhara has a profound impact on the nervous system. That means, the treatment directly and immediately calms, relaxes and has a cleansing effect on the mind and nerves.Shirodhara (Shiro – Head, Dhara – Flow) is considered as the most divine of all Ayurvedic therapies. In this wonderful relaxation process, the scalp and forehead is caressed with a thin stream of medicated lukewarm oil. Shirodhara is extremely relaxing, rejuvenating and enhances the functioning of the central nervous system. It can be used to treat a variety of conditions including eye diseases, sinusitis, and memory loss. In this treatment lukewarm herbal oils poured on forehead from an earthen pot in a special manner. This is good for migraine, insomnia and also keeps head cool.This treatment has a profound impact on the nervous system.It has a cleaning effetct on mind and making you feel good and relaxed.Shirodhara purifies the mind, alleviates anxiety, reduces headaches, and expands awareness. Shirodhara can be administered on its own or as part of a panchakarma detoxification regime.
